    Do you know how many are in everything?
    Here are a few from coffee:
    150 Aliphatic compounds
    56 Carbonyl compounds
    9 Sulfur containing compounds
    20 Alicyclic compounds
    10 Ketones
    60 Aromatic benzenoid compounds
    16 Phenols
    300 Heterocyclic compounds
    74 Furans
    10 Hydrofurans
    37 Pyrroles
    9 Pyridines
    2 Quinolines
    70 Pyrazines
    10 Quinoxalines
    3 Indoles
    23 Thiophens
    3 Thiophenones
    28 Thiazoles
    28 Oxazole

    It's all chemicals. All food is chemicals.
